Output 27926cc32cc99cf4d63baef0a6591f72f610507241da29e34c1f6006e95e18bf:1

value
1706332
script pubkey
OP_0 OP_PUSHBYTES_20 18787c0ad1d38b547288766bf79f9d543114b28e
address
ltc1qrpu8czk36w94gu5gwe4l08ua2sc3fv5wnw8rcp
transaction
27926cc32cc99cf4d63baef0a6591f72f610507241da29e34c1f6006e95e18bf
spent
true